What Causes Dizziness,loss Of Appetite And Weakness?

I am a 67 year old woman. I have mitro valve prolapse but never any problems. About 2 or 3 weeks ago, I had an episode where I felt dizzy ,weak about 11:00 am. Had only coffee and a bite of a protein bar so thought It was that I hadn t eaten, caffeine? But had another episode this morning, only coffee and bite of granola bar. In a hurry for church. Anyway, have felt weak all day, no appetite. Had a little lunch, then sipping Gatorade . Thought it might be electrolytes. Just had a check up in October. Lab work looked fine. Glucose 102? Checked blood pressure . It s fine I exercise regularly. No problems Just slightly dizzy but weak Like I have a virus. Had a sinus infection last week. Better, no flu Should I go to emergency room or just go to doctor in morning. Just feel weak and a little out of it? No pain anywhere.

General & Family Physician 's  Response
Hi,
Welcome to HCM.

Dizziness with,loss of appetite and weakness could be due to variety of causes or it could be transient.

Do you have any other symptoms with this dizziness?

It could be due to electrolytes imbalance or hypotension or vasovagal but must be evaluated further if it remains constant.

Perhaps if the dizziness is not troubling your day to day work, then you may wait for few days.

Until then you should maintain proper hydration and electrolyte balance with some symptomatic antihistamines treatment like betahistidine or cinnarizine 75 mg. Do not panic.

However if the problem is persistent, you should see a doctor at the earliest and get evaluated further.

I will suggest you undergo routine blood count, ESR, blood electrolytes,liver function tests to diagnose the cause for dizziness and loss of appetite.

Your local physician or GP will know about the test. He/she will can order the test after complete history and thoroughly clinical examination like temperature, pulse, blood pressure which will enable us to arrive a diagnosis.
